What should racers without a large following do to stand out when approaching sponsors?

The Answer

Even without thousands of followers, racers need to start building their social media presence and demonstrating their ability to create impressions for sponsors. Focus on creating quality content consistently - pre-race interviews, post-race content, behind-the-scenes footage of testing and preparation. Learn to edit videos on your phone and post them quickly while they're still relevant. Study what successful racers have done on social media and adapt their strategies to your own personality and style. The key differentiator when knocking on the same doors as other racers is your ability to create content and digital engagement. Start teaching these skills early - even 12-year-old racers should be learning to create and edit content. Building that social presence over time is what will eventually give you leverage with sponsors.
